原文:Google AppCrawler反編譯-粗略的個人理解

目的: .查看一下流程 .看一下關於簽名的問題 .看一下遍歷的方式 反編譯 從零到放棄 用到的反編譯工具:jd gui mac版本 下載完成后,在安全偏好設置里面,允許運行 將crawl launcher.jar拉入打開即可 直接貼代碼,主要的啟動都在CrawLaucher.class 導入import的代碼 沒有放上來 可以先看一下代碼,然后一臉懵的回來看一下,我個人理解的大概流程 launch ...

2019-10-15 15:53 0 353 推薦指數:

查看詳情

Google AppCrawler初探

AppCrawler是什么 你可以把它想成類似monkey一樣的工具,調起你的應用程序並執行各種動作(點擊,輸入,滑動等)來通過這種方式 來查看各種情況下應用程序的狀態 官方文檔鏈接:AppCrawler官方文檔 如何使用AppCrawler 1.確保自己有最新版本的androidSDK ...

Mon Sep 30 19:39:00 CST 2019 0 472
反編譯

代碼完成后文件類型由Java類型轉變為class類型, 反編譯就是將class類型變成Java類型, 將class文件丟到Java文件夾里,可以在IDEA里查看源碼 步驟: 復制Project compiler output下面的地址,在“此電腦”中打開 找到Java文件夾 ...

Fri Apr 02 22:04:00 CST 2021 0 408
APPcrawler基礎原理解析及使用

一、背景 一年前,我們一直在用monkey進行Android 的穩定性測試 ,主要目的就是為了測試app 是否會產生Crash,是否會有ANR,頁面錯誤等問題,在monkey測試過程中,實現了脫離C ...

Fri Dec 14 00:34:00 CST 2018 0 1255
通過反編譯深入理解Java String及intern

一、字符串問題   字符串在我們平時的編碼工作中其實用的非常多,並且用起來也比較簡單,所以很少有人對其做特別深入的研究。倒是面試或者筆試的時候,往往會涉及比較深入和難度大一點的問題。我在招聘的時候也 ...

Tue Apr 05 16:28:00 CST 2016 10 7879
python編譯以及反編譯

在Python2.3之前Python自帶反編譯的工具,高版本的貌似這個反編譯的已經不能用了。 據說是在Python2.7上最好用的反編譯工具uncompyle 代碼地址 http://github.com/gstarnberger/uncompyle 編譯Python 把Python文件 ...

Fri Aug 22 22:10:00 CST 2014 2 6925
java編譯反編譯

記錄學習編譯反編譯知識,並且使用cfr反編譯工具,深入了解java常用語法糖 一.編程語言 二.編譯 1.編譯過程 2.JIT hotspot 三.反編譯 四:如何防止反編譯 五.反編譯實踐 ...

Thu Aug 02 00:21:00 CST 2018 0 1750
反編譯系列】二、反編譯代碼(jeb)

版權聲明:本文為HaiyuKing原創文章,轉載請注明出處! 概述 一般情況下我們都是使用dex2jar + jd-gui的方式反編譯代碼,在實際使用過程中,有時候發現反編譯出來的代碼閱讀效果不是很好,所以就嘗試使用其他的方式反編譯代碼。 JEB是Android應用靜態分析的de ...

Sun Jun 10 18:02:00 CST 2018 0 1518
Android反編譯-逆天的反編譯

Jar包的反編譯: Java的世界是透明的,當編譯java程序的時候,是將java源文件轉成.class文件,java虛擬機去執行這些字節碼從而得到執行java程序的目的。那么從.class文件能不能得到java源文件呢?答案是肯定的!如今就為大家推薦一款神器jd-gui.exe,界面 ...

Wed Aug 06 05:19:00 CST 2014 0 8427
 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M